.ctf-wrapper{--ctf-yellow: #f5c800;--ctf-charcoal: #2c2f36;--ctf-white: #ffffff;--ctf-border: #d0d3d8;--ctf-text-default: #2c2f36;--ctf-btn-radius: 3px;--ctf-btn-height: 42px;--ctf-gap: 8px;--ctf-pad-x: 20px;--ctf-arrow-size: 30px;--ctf-arrow-gap: 10px;--ctf-fade-width: 80px;--ctf-transition: .16s cubic-bezier(.25, .46, .45, .94);--ctf-font-size: .8125rem;--ctf-font-weight: 600;--ctf-letter-spacing: .06em}.ctf-wrapper{position:relative;width:100%;background:#fff;border-top:1px solid var(--ctf-border);border-bottom:3px solid var(--ctf-yellow);overflow:hidden}.ctf-wrapper:before,.ctf-wrapper:after{content:"";position:absolute;top:0;bottom:0;width:var(--ctf-fade-width);pointer-events:none;z-index:2;opacity:0;transition:opacity .22s ease}.ctf-wrapper:before{left:var(--ctf-bar-inset-left, 0px);background:linear-gradient(to right,#ffffff 15%,transparent)}.ctf-wrapper:after{right:var(--ctf-bar-inset-right, 0px);background:linear-gradient(to left,#ffffff 15%,transparent)}.ctf--fade-left:before{opacity:1}.ctf--fade-right:after{opacity:1}.ctf-wrapper{box-shadow:0 2px 8px #2c2f360f}.ctf-arrow{display:none;position:absolute;top:50%;transform:translateY(-50%);z-index:3;width:var(--ctf-arrow-size);height:var(--ctf-arrow-size);border-radius:50%;border:1.5px solid var(--ctf-border);background:#fff;color:var(--ctf-charcoal);cursor:pointer;align-items:center;justify-content:center;box-shadow:0 1px 6px #0000001a;padding:0;line-height:1;transition:background var(--ctf-transition),border-color var(--ctf-transition),color var(--ctf-transition),opacity var(--ctf-transition)}.ctf--overflow .ctf-arrow{display:flex}.ctf-arrow--prev{left:calc(var(--ctf-bar-inset-left, 0px) + 6px)}.ctf-arrow--next{right:calc(var(--ctf-bar-inset-right, 0px) + 6px)}.ctf-arrow--hidden{opacity:0;pointer-events:none}@media(hover:hover){.ctf-arrow:hover{background:var(--ctf-charcoal);border-color:var(--ctf-charcoal);color:#fff}}.ctf-bar{display:flex;flex-wrap:nowrap;align-items:center;gap:var(--ctf-gap);max-width:1400px;margin:0 auto;padding:0 var(--ctf-pad-x);box-sizing:border-box;overflow-x:auto;-webkit-overflow-scrolling:touch;scrollbar-width:none;justify-content:var(--ctf-alignment, center)}.ctf-bar::-webkit-scrollbar{display:none}.ctf-wrapper.ctf--overflow .ctf-bar{justify-content:flex-start!important;padding-left:0;padding-right:0}.ctf-wrapper.ctf--overflow .ctf-bar:before,.ctf-wrapper.ctf--overflow .ctf-bar:after{content:"";display:block;flex-shrink:0;min-width:calc(var(--ctf-arrow-size) + var(--ctf-arrow-gap) + 6px)}.ctf-btn{flex-shrink:0;display:inline-flex;align-items:center;justify-content:center;height:var(--ctf-btn-height);padding:0 20px;border-radius:var(--ctf-btn-radius);border:1.5px solid var(--ctf-border);background:transparent;color:var(--ctf-text-default);font-size:var(--ctf-font-size);font-weight:var(--ctf-font-weight);letter-spacing:var(--ctf-letter-spacing);text-transform:uppercase;text-decoration:none;white-space:nowrap;cursor:pointer;user-select:none;-webkit-user-select:none;transition:background var(--ctf-transition),color var(--ctf-transition),border-color var(--ctf-transition),box-shadow var(--ctf-transition)}.ctf-btn__label{position:relative}.ctf-btn__label:after{content:"";position:absolute;bottom:-3px;left:0;right:0;height:2px;background:var(--ctf-yellow);transform:scaleX(0);transform-origin:left center;transition:transform var(--ctf-transition)}@media(hover:hover){.ctf-btn:not(.ctf-btn--active):hover{background:var(--ctf-charcoal);border-color:var(--ctf-charcoal);color:var(--ctf-white);box-shadow:0 2px 8px #2c2f3629}.ctf-btn:not(.ctf-btn--active):hover .ctf-btn__label:after{transform:scaleX(1)}}.ctf-btn:focus-visible{outline:2px solid var(--ctf-yellow);outline-offset:2px}.ctf-btn--active{background:var(--ctf-charcoal);border-color:var(--ctf-charcoal);color:var(--ctf-white);box-shadow:inset 3px 0 0 0 var(--ctf-yellow),0 2px 8px #2c2f3629;cursor:pointer}.ctf-btn--active .ctf-btn__label:before{content:"\d7";display:inline-block;margin-right:5px;font-size:1em;line-height:1;opacity:.7}.ctf-btn--active .ctf-btn__label:after{display:none}@media(hover:hover){.ctf-btn--active:hover{background:var(--ctf-charcoal-mid, #3d424c);border-color:var(--ctf-charcoal-mid, #3d424c);box-shadow:inset 3px 0 0 0 var(--ctf-yellow),0 2px 8px #2c2f3629}}@media(max-width:1024px){.ctf-wrapper{--ctf-arrow-size: 26px;--ctf-pad-x: 16px}}@media(max-width:767px){.ctf-wrapper{--ctf-arrow-size: 24px;--ctf-arrow-gap: 8px;--ctf-btn-height: 36px;--ctf-font-size: .75rem;--ctf-gap: 6px;--ctf-pad-x: 12px}.ctf-btn{padding:0 12px}}
/*# sourceMappingURL=/cdn/shop/t/26/assets/collection-top-filters.css.map */
